Zero Degrees is a restaurant specializing in Asian and Mexican fusion drinks and snacks including boba teas, slushes, elotes, chicken wings, and specialty fries. The franchise offers casual dining options.

Franchise Fee and Costs to Open
Exploring the financial picture of Zero Degrees gives insight into both the upfront commitment and the potential revenue opportunity. According to FDD Item 7, opening this franchise typically involves an investment in the range of $411,500 - $582,500, along with a franchise fee of $45,000 - $45,000.

Training and Resources
Zero Degrees provides comprehensive training for new franchisees. This program offers a blend of classroom instruction and on-site experience. The initial training, typically lasting two weeks, is conducted at Zero Degrees headquarters. The franchisor also offers ongoing operational support and access to a resource library.
